Who was canadas' first female to win gold in skeleton?

Through the 2010 Games in Vancouver, no woman from Canada has won a gold medal in skeleton. One Canadian female athlete has won a bronze medal in skeleton, that being Mellisa Hollingsworth-Richards at the 2006 Winter Games in Turin. Two Canadian men have won Olympic gold in skeleton. They are Duff Gibson at the 2006 Games and Jon Moontgomery at the 2010 Games.

When did Canada first win gold at the Olympics?

Canada won its first Olympic gold medal on Sep 25, 1904. Athelete was George S. Lyon (Golf).
